原创 計算機程序的構造和解釋(SICP)
計算機程序的構造和解釋:原書第2版 又名: Structure and Interpretation of Computer Programs,Second Edition作者: [美]艾伯森等譯者: 裘宗燕ISBN: 978711113
原创 (轉載)Hello World 背後的真實故事
Hello World 背後的真實故事(至少是大部分故事) * 原作者:Antônio Augusto M. Fröhlich* 原文鏈接: http://www.lisha.ufsc.br/~guto/teaching/os/exerc
原创 單鏈表置逆
把看算法時,寫的測試程序記錄下來,方便以後查閱,也方便大家參考。 1 #include <stdio.h> #include <stdlib
原创 操作系統引導過程(轉)
此文與另一篇“保護模式簡述”都是轉載於文章《一個簡單的32位多任務操作系統的實現》。下面這部分內容是我在讀《linux內核完全註釋》的 bootsect.s源代碼時所能用到的。它最好的地方在於對啓動程序存放於硬盤的加載情況分析的很詳細,而
原创 交換排序實現(冒泡排序,快速排序)
今天覆習了數據結構的交換排序,寫了個冒泡和快速排序的實現。 1 #include <stdio.h> 2 3 void bubble_sort(
原创 架構風格與基於網絡的軟件架構設計(轉)
理解REST,理解Web未來關於WEB開發,具有里程碑意義的Fielding關於REST的博士論文的中文版已經正式發佈了。Roy Thomas Fielding博士是HTTP、URI等Web架構標準的主要設計者。他在2000年所著的博士論
原创 經典代碼總結(譯)
經典代碼總結(譯) 原文作者:Steve Baker 原文地址:http://www.sjbaker.org/wiki/index.php?title=Cool_Code_list 譯者:多多它爹 譯文地址:http://blog.csd
原创 30 個避免和必須安裝的 Firefox 擴展(轉)
30 個避免和必須安裝的 Firefox 擴展 點贊 收藏
原创 (轉載)一致代碼段和非一致代碼段
轉自:http://hi.baidu.com/walkingman520/blog/item/4463e21133a42513b9127b91.ht
原创 Endian的由來(轉載)
Endian的由來(轉載) 一、引子 在各種計算機體系結構中,對於字節、字等的存儲機制有所不同,因而引發了計算機通信領域中一個很重要的問題,即通信雙方交流的信息單元(比特、字節、字、雙字等等)應該以什麼樣的順序進行傳送。如果不達成一致的
原创 追逐法檢測單鏈表中的環
追逐法檢測單鏈表中的環,不知道還有沒有更高效的算法?歡迎拍磚! 1 #include <stdio.h> 2 #include <stdlib.
原创 FE開發
今天學習了一些前端開發的技術,記錄下來 1)YSlow 是YAHOO提供的性能分析工具,它會分析頁面加載的所有內容,然後根據加速站點的13條軍規來給站
原创 GNU binutils學習筆記
GNU binutils學習筆記 參考:[1] http://sources.redhat.com/binutils/docs-2.12/binutils.info/index.html [2] http://blo
原创 XDEBUG學習指南(一)
一、如何安裝XDEBUG XDEBUG提供如下三種安裝方式: 1)基於已編譯的模塊的安裝 以Windows操作系統爲例,在XDEBUG官網(http://www.xdebug.org)上下載已經編譯好的動態連接庫。
原创 Bypassing the 64K pipe buffer limit
The 64K limit On standard 2.6 Linux kernels, the buffer size is 64 kilobytes. Although $ ulimit -a reports a pipe size